Transaction 98c9405cc902e225753ec4b70dda996a56efad85e441770f4b75f7d73a49c21c

1 Input
2 Outputs
  • 98c9405cc902e225753ec4b70dda996a56efad85e441770f4b75f7d73a49c21c:0
  • value  9877475572
    address  mu8bHDfdH2bPMVk5dxjeM7MFRs57u172E5
  • 98c9405cc902e225753ec4b70dda996a56efad85e441770f4b75f7d73a49c21c:1
  • value  101000000
    address  2N1HSokvYfpYa2SUWaXpdbLzKaHdp5kdS9t